A Comparative Study On The Ecological Function Of Eight Kinds Of Ornamental Woody Plants In Shanghai

Use the LI-6400 photosynthetic measurement system and AIC-2 aero-anion counter to quantitatively measure the ecological indicators(carbon fixation and oxygen release,cooling and humidification,aero-anion concentration) of eight kinds of ornamental woody plants (Koelreuteria paniculata,Elaeocarpus sylvestris,Ligustrum lucidum,Osmanthus fragrans, Prunus cerasifera'Pissardii',Distylium racemosum,Prunus persica var.duplex,Photinia serrulata) which are usually seen in Shanghai.And the results show:leaf area index,carbon fixation and oxygen release,cooling and humidification,aero-anion concentration of these plants are different from each other.It provides the basis for scientific plant arrangement.1.At leaf area index:there are many differences among the eight kinds of ornamental woody plants in terms of leaf area index,the maximum is Osmanthus fragrans,to 4.44,and the minimum is Prunus persica var.duplex,to 2.99;At green quantity,arbor is better than shrub, so arbor is the best choice in garden's afforestation;among shrubs,though the leaf area index of Prunus persica var.duplex is the lowest,the total leaf area of individual plant is the biggest, so shrub is a kind of tree with comparatively good quality.2.At carbon fixation and oxygen release:the carbon fixation and oxygen release of individual plant is affected not only by carbon fixation and oxygen release of unit leaf area,but also by the total area of leaves;the same tree has differences on carbon fixation and oxygen release in all seasons,but it is more in summer and autumn than in spring and winter; Different kinds of plants have different average carbon fixation and oxygen releases in the unit of leaf area in a day,it shows as the array:Prunus persica var.duplex,Prunus cerasifera 'Pissardii',Ligustrum lucidum,Photinia serrulata,Koelreuteria paniculata,Elaeocarpus sylvestris,Distylium racemosum,Osmanthus fragrans;And different kinds of plants have different average carbon fixation and oxygen releases in the unit of land area in a day,it shows as the array:Photinia serrulata,Prunus persica var.duplex,Prunus cerasifera'Pissardii', Ligustrum lucidum,Koelreuteria paniculata,Distylium racemosum,Elaeocarpus sylvestris, Osmanthus fragrans.3.At cooling and humidification:the cooling and humidification of garden trees is affected not only by the unit leaf area,but also by total area of leaves;the unit leaves of abilities in cooling and humidification of different kinds of trees are different,arbor shows the following array:autumn,spring,summer,(winter);But shrub is different from arbor,one is that Osmanthus fragrans,Prunus cerasifera'Pissardii'and Distylium racemosum show the following array:summer,spring,autumn,winter,the other is that,Prunus persica var.duplex, Photinia serrulata show the following array:summer,autumn,spring,(winter).Prunus cerasifera 'Pissardii' is on the top in the eight kinds of garden trees,which have fine cooling and humidification and also have pretty leaf favored by people.4.At aero-anion concentration:the research of eight kinds of ornamental woody plants shows that there is a law of the change in different seasons,there are alternant wave crest and trough in aero-anion concentration curve.The daily average aero-anion concentration of eight kinds of pure forests is varied in different kinds of pure forests.Besides,through the analysis of correlation between aero-anion concentration & temperature and also between aero-anion concentration & humidity,the outcome has no obvious relativity.In the light of the concentration of grading standards aero-anion in forest environment,the aero-anion concentration of the selected sample can be found in health care concentration,which has the effectiveness of health care on the human body.
